First shmup that really captivated me was Harmful Park. I get tired of space-themed games rather quickly so visually speaking most shmups aren't my cup of tea, but the zany colorful theme park motif and bizarre weapons really pulled me in and made me start appreciating shmups for their gameplay. Now I'll give any shmup a try regardless of visual appeal.
